Rwanda has one of the world's fastest-growing economies, driven by economic and structural reforms and strong global support. That will require an economic shift towards high-value, competitive sectors, particularly those that might create exports.

But Rwanda-- with economic sector participation-- can drive one location of growth: real estate, which does not depend upon export markets. Demand for protected, budget friendly real estate is rising because of fast urban population growth-- estimated at 5.75 percent every year, more than two times the rate of overall population growth in the nation. By comparison, World Bank data reveals that urban population growth worldwide in 2018 was 1.93 percent, almost twice the rate of total worldwide population growth of 1.1 percent.

In Kigali alone, need for new houses over the next 3 years is projected at nearly 350,000, with the present rate of just 1,000 housing units developed each year illustrating a broadening space. Secondary cities-- Huye, Muhanga, Musanze, Nyagatare, Rubavu, and Rusizi-- also face considerable real estate deficits. And brand-new houses are affordable for just the leading 20 percent of the population.

For the majority of people in the cost effective real estate section-- which the federal government defines as those with month-to-month earnings listed below $232-- formal real estate runs out reach. "There is a huge gap in the real estate sector that is underserved," said Dan Kasirye, IFC's Resident Representative based in Kigali. "It is certainly a sector with big potential."

The World Bank Group's Rwanda Country Private Sector Diagnostic (CPSD), released previously this year, recognized inexpensive real estate as a sector with substantial potential for economic development, job development, and advancement effect in the next three to 5 years. Bring in economic sector involvement will need a multi-faceted approach that is a leading priority for the reform-minded government. Analysts believe that economic sector firms such as construction business, developers, building materials producers, and firms providing professional services (for example, designers) could take advantage of brand-new opportunities in the inexpensive housing sector.

Still Needed: Urban Infrastructure

Still, several barriers exist, including the need to establish city infrastructure, an important cost component in the real estate sector that developers are reluctant to bear. Housing-related facilities accounts for 17 percent of housing expenses in Kigali. Missing links to official facilities networks-- paved roads, electrical energy, supply of water-- are keeping back development.

The CPSD's analysis of the housing sector sees a function for both the public and private sectors in dealing with city infrastructure challenges. "Addressing urban infrastructure concerns will need effective use of public and private resources, for instance, through public-private collaborations to establish critical facilities properties," stated Stephan Dreyhaupt, IFC primary economist for Africa and co-task team leader of the CPSD. In addition to supporting housing, facilities advancement provides widespread financial benefits to all sectors of the economy and society.

A 2nd problem is construction costs. According to the Johannesburg-based Centre for Affordable Housing Finance in Africa, the expenses of building materials, regulative compliance, taxes, and import responsibilities account for 55 percent of the total construction expenses in Kigali.

Construction expenses can be minimized by developing new innovations, for example, in brickmaking or modular construction, as well as producing building materials in your area, the CPSD said. There are opportunities for worldwide and regional firms to enter the building materials sector, specifically for low-cost, technology-driven production of local go here building materials. International competence might help with technology transfer.
